当我对建好的PDM生成数据库脚本时总是提示错误:错误提示大概意思是
Reference constraint name maxinum length is limited to 15 character
Table name maxinum length
existence of column
existence of index
existence of reference
existence of key
请教大家这些都是什么错误啊。难道在Power Designer 中表名,约束名成只能设得很短吗?我这里面设置的长度没有超过50个字符。请各位大侠指教。
问题点数:20、回复次数:6Top
虽然我没用过Power Designer,但是从Reference constraint name maxinum length is limited to 15 character这里可以看出约束名不能超过15个字符Top
=;RUEZY":CP-:7LX:ELChttp://www.itwz.net顶,我也遇到同样问题Top
=;RUEZY":CP-:7LX:ELChttp://www.itwz.net顶,我也遇到这个问题了,不 知道怎么解决。Top
=;RUEZY":CP-:7LX:ELChttp://www.itwz.nettools -> Model Options ->Naming Convention ->Column
参数 Maximun length 可设定列的长度
同理可设定TABLE,view,reference等等的长度
Top
楼上的,没有用啊~
从那看那些设置,每个都是254~mssql 2000数据库……Top
Database - Edit Current DBMS - Script - Objects 里,有MaxConsLen,以及其它诸如Table的MaxLen,设大就可以了(如 60)
tools -> Model Options ->Naming Convention ->Column ->Code
参数 Maximun length 可设定列的长度 (如 60)
同理可设定TABLE,view,reference等等的长度
如果DBMS是Oracle,MaxLen的值需要设置成真实值的两倍。例如表名的最大长度限制是30,MaxLen需要设置成60,这似乎是PD的一个Bug。
Tags(标签):对象名
天天网摘 Copyright(版权所有) © 天天网摘 2001~2009 本站文章来源于网络,如果有侵犯你的权宜的地方,请指出我们会即时更正。 |